Captain Khanal Leads Nepal to Victory with an Amazing Century

No ads found for this position

Kathmandu, Oct 12: In a really exciting game at the ACC U19 Premier Cup, Nepal started their tournament in Malaysia with a fantastic performance. Captain Dev Khanal played a big part with a brilliant century, helping Nepal score a massive 354 runs, setting a tough target for Iran in this youth cricket competition.

Even though Nepal was told to bat first after losing the coin toss, they did an excellent job playing the whole 50 overs and scoring 354 runs. They were so good that they still had 10 overs left when they decided to stop. The team showed fantastic batting skills, which helped them get a big score.

Captain Dev Khanal was the star of the show, making an incredible 100 runs in just 60 balls. He hit 12 boundaries and four sixes during his fantastic innings. Alongside him, Dipak Bohara scored 65 runs in 59 balls, and Deepesh Kandel added 69 runs in 44 balls. Their aggressive batting helped Nepal put a lot of pressure on Iran.

Iran’s bowlers Salman Niazi and Dadrahman Raeesi did their best, taking three wickets each, but it wasn’t enough to stop Nepal’s powerful batting.
